Our Make a Will Month series continues. Today, we focus on choosing the right people for your Estate Plan. As you go through the estate planning process, you will be asked to assign roles to specific people, referred to as “Trustees,” to manage your affairs after you’re gone. Choosing the right people or professionals for these roles is a highly personal decision and requires careful consideration.

In our latest article we breakdown what to consider when determining who to name as a Trustee in your Will.

Make a Will month continues!

This week, we’re diving into what is typically included in a Will and what is commonly excluded:

📝 Consider including: Real estate, personal effects, joint accounts, some registered savings plans, digital assets, pets, company ownership and more.

🚫 Common exclusions: Pension plans, life insurance, jointly owned property, and registered plans with their own beneficiaries.

📢 November is Make a Will Month! 📢

Make a Will Month is an opportunity to spread awareness about the importance of creating a Will. This is an important step you can take to protect your loved ones and ensure your wishes are honored after you pass away. Here’s why a Will matters:

It ensures your affairs are handled according to your wishes
It lets you name who manages your estate and who inherits your assets
It helps minimize family disputes and reduces costs in managing your estate
It protects arrangements for family members with disabilities

Back in November 2023, Brendon Pooran & former PooranLaw Associate, Madison Pearlman, appeared before the Ontario Court of Appeal on behalf of Community Living Ontario. CLO was granted intervenor status in a case involving a 24-year-old man living with Down syndrome was deemed a ‘Child of the Marriage’ as defined under the Divorce Act. The motion judge made a temporary parenting order, which is used to detail how divorced or separated parents must split parenting time and day-to-day decision-making for their child. Such orders are typically used in cases involving children who are minors. We emphasized how this designation could possibly set a harmful precedent, depriving adults living with intellectual disabilities of their right to live with dignity, autonomy, and independence.

We were thrilled the appeal was granted last week and the motion judge’s order was set aside. This decision will contribute greatly to protecting the rights of people living with intellectual disabilities in our courts. It is a big win for the DS sector!
